Hon. Jelili Sulaimon Empowers 100 Alimosho Primary School Pupils Through Vocational Training

Alimosho Local Government, led by Executive Chairman Hon. Jelili Sulaimon, celebrated a significant achievement on Wednesday, 31st July 2024. The local government marked the graduation of 100 primary school pupils who successfully completed a six-month compulsory vocational training program, integrated into their Basic 5 and 6 curriculum.

The graduation ceremony, held at the Local Government Secretariat in Akowonjo, was attended by community leaders, local government staff, and the proud parents of the graduates. Pupils from various primary schools, including Akowonjo Primary School, Ebenezer Primary School, Shasha Primary School, African Church Primary School Akowonjo, Abati Primary School, and Rauf Aregbesola Primary School, participated in this groundbreaking initiative. They received training in vocations such as tailoring/fashion designing, barbing, shoemaking, and hairdressing.

Hon. Jelili Sulaimon, in his address, praised the pupils for their dedication and hard work. “The skills these young students have acquired are a testament to their dedication and our commitment to practical education. This program equips them with valuable skills that will serve them well in the future,” he said.

During the event, the graduating pupils demonstrated their newfound skills by plaiting hair, making shoes, sewing dresses, and barbing, impressing all in attendance. Each of the 100 graduates received a certificate signed by Hon. Jelili Sulaimon and a complete set of work tools to support their future endeavors.
